So I recently switched from Chrome to FF, and reasonably happy - or at least not unhappy, on the surface things are fine.

 

Except for one thing.

 

On Chrome, loading something like a forum page is pretty straightforward. Basically, it gets the size of elements first, so when you go to a specific post, it goes there and doesn't scroll around. FF seems to jump around as it loads part of the page... for instance, on Neowin, it almost always requires waiting 5 seconds for the posts to load while the screen jumps up and down as new elements are added before it displays the requested post. It is pretty annoying.

 

Any solution to this?
